Role Purpose

The Supply Chain Manager is a senior leadership role responsible for managing and optimising the end-to-end supply chain across an integrated poultry business. This includes oversight of production planning, logistics, and depot and distribution operations. The role ensures that all products — from live birds and eggs to processed goods — are planned, transported, stored, and delivered efficiently, safely, and cost-effectively.

The position plays a critical role in aligning supply chain operations with production output, sales demand, and customer delivery expectations while driving operational excellence, cost control, and service reliability.


Key Responsibilities

Strategic Supply Chain Management

Develop and implement supply chain strategies to optimise planning, storage, transport, and distribution across the business.
Lead continuous improvement initiatives to enhance service levels, traceability, and cost efficiency.
Collaborate with production, farming, and sales teams to align supply chain capability with business demand.

Production Planning Oversight

Oversee production planning teams to ensure accurate, forward-looking plans for eggs, birds, feed, and processed products.
Balance production capacity with market demand, inventory holding, and delivery requirements.
Ensure alignment between farming operations, processing schedules, and logistics capacity.

Logistics Management

Lead logistics operations responsible for inbound and outbound movement of birds, eggs, feed, and finished goods.
Manage company-owned and contracted fleet performance, including route optimisation, scheduling, and compliance with WHS and biosecurity requirements.
Implement and monitor vehicle tracking, cold chain integrity, and delivery performance metrics.

Depot & Distribution Operations

Oversee distribution depots and warehouses to ensure efficient storage, handling, and dispatch of products.
Manage inventory control, order accuracy, FIFO/FEFO stock rotation, and full product traceability.
Ensure compliance with food safety, hygiene, and cold chain standards across all sites.

Compliance & Risk Management

Ensure all transport, storage, and distribution activities comply with regulatory, food safety, and animal welfare requirements.
Develop and manage contingency plans for high-risk areas such as live bird transport and cold chain failures.
Lead and support internal and external audits related to logistics and distribution.

People & Performance Leadership

Lead, develop, and mentor managers and supervisors across planning, logistics, and depot teams.
Set departmental KPIs, monitor performance, and drive accountability.
Foster a collaborative, safety-first culture with strong operational discipline.

Budgeting & Cost Control

Develop and manage budgets for logistics, distribution, and warehousing operations.
Identify and implement cost-saving initiatives in transport, inventory management, and warehousing.
Monitor and report on cost per tonne, kilometre, and unit delivered, along with other supply chain efficiency metrics.

Qualifications & Experience

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Logistics, Business, Agriculture, or a related field.
Minimum of 10 years’ leadership experience in supply chain or logistics roles, preferably within food production, FMCG, or agribusiness environments.
Strong understanding of production planning, cold chain logistics, inventory management, and depot operations.
Proven experience managing fleet logistics and distribution teams in a regulated environment.
Solid knowledge of WHS and food safety standards.

Skills & Competencies

Advanced planning, organisational, and analytical skills.
High-level proficiency in ERP systems, route optimisation, and data-driven decision-making.
Strong leadership, stakeholder engagement, and performance management capability.
Familiarity with technologies such as GPS vehicle tracking, WMS, TMS, and ERP platforms (e.g. SAP, Pronto, NetSuite).
Understanding of sustainability and waste reduction principles in logistics and distribution.
